    Description:
    Color postcard with altered photograph of people holding a car on a rope next to a cliff.  The car has the license plate "Pork $" and the postcard says "Climb the Juneau Road."  Reverse has humorous information about building a road in a fjord.
    Notes:
    Postcards made up by the Southeast Alaska Conservation Council.  Two were purchased by E. Carrlee at Rainbow Foods, two given to Ellen by SEACC employee Emily Ferry.   Emily says the photographer is someone in Haines who wants to keep his name out of the fray.
